字符串加密工具源码
.版本 2
.支持库 dp1
.程序集 窗口程序集1
.程序集变量 l, 字节集
.子程序 _按钮1_被单击
.局部变量 jm, 整数型
.局部变量 循环变量, 整数型
.局部变量 l2, 文本型
.判断开始 (组合框1.现行选中项 = 0)
jm = 1
.默认
jm = 2
.判断结束
l = 到字节集 (删全部空 (编辑框1.内容))
l = 加密数据 (l, 编辑框5.内容, jm)
编辑框3.内容 = 到文本 (l)
l2 = “{”
.计次循环首 (取字节集长度 (l), 循环变量)
.判断开始 (循环变量 = 取字节集长度 (l))
l2 = l2 + 到文本 (位与 (255, 取代码 (到文本 (l), 循环变量))) + “}”
.默认
l2 = l2 + 到文本 (位与 (255, 取代码 (到文本 (l), 循环变量))) + “,”
.判断结束
处理事件 ()
.计次循环尾 ()
编辑框2.内容 = “到文本 (解密数据 (” + l2 + “,” + 编辑框5.内容 + “,” + 到文本 (jm) + “ ))”
编辑框4.内容 = l2
.子程序 _按钮2_被单击
.局部变量 jm, 整数型
.局部变量 循环变量, 整数型
.局部变量 l2, 文本型
.判断开始 (组合框1.现行选中项 = 0)
jm = 1
.默认
jm = 2
.判断结束
' l = 到字节集 (编辑框1.内容)
l = 解密数据 (l, 编辑框5.内容, jm)
编辑框3.内容 = 到文本 (l)
l2 = “{”
.计次循环首 (取字节集长度 (l), 循环变量)
.判断开始 (循环变量 = 取字节集长度 (l))
l2 = l2 + 到文本 (位与 (255, 取代码 (到文本 (l), 循环变量))) + “}”
.默认
l2 = l2 + 到文本 (位与 (255, 取代码 (到文本 (l), 循环变量))) + “,”
.判断结束
处理事件 ()
.计次循环尾 ()
编辑框2.内容 = “到文本 (加密数据 (” + l2 + “,” + 编辑框5.内容 + “,” + 到文本 (jm) + “ ))”
编辑框4.内容 = l2